Touring cycling routes around Grand-Verly are situated within the Aisne department, offering diverse landscapes for cyclists. The region features a mosaic of natural elements, including the lush bocages of the Thiérache, winding rivers like the Oise, and extensive forested areas. Gentle hills and river valleys characterize the terrain, providing a mix of scenic and accessible paths. Canals such as the Canal de la Sambre à l'Oise also offer flat towpaths suitable for cycling.

Imagined in the 19th century by the industrialist Jean-Baptiste André Godin, the Familistère de Guise is a unique place in France. Conceived as a true “social palace” for the workers of his factory, this architectural complex combines housing, collective spaces, and cultural facilities. Today transformed into a museum and visitor site, the place offers an immersion into the social and industrial history of the Hauts-de-France region.

The Grand-Verly area, located in the Aisne department, offers a diverse landscape. You'll find a mosaic of natural elements, including lush bocages, winding rivers like the Oise, and extensive forested areas. The terrain features gentle hills and river valleys, providing a mix of scenic and accessible paths. Canal towpaths, such as those along the Canal de la Sambre à l'Oise, offer flatter sections ideal for leisurely rides.
Yes, there are 14 easy touring cycling routes around Grand-Verly. A great option for a relaxed ride is the Path Along the Oise River – Bras de l'Oise Trail loop from Guise, which is just over 20 km long and features minimal elevation gain, making it suitable for most abilities.
The region is rich in historical and natural attractions. Along your rides, you might encounter sites like the Familistère of Guise, a unique social palace, or the historic Lavoir de Malzy. Many routes also follow sections of the Axe Vert de la Thiérache or the EuroVelo 3, offering scenic views and points of interest.
Yes, for more experienced touring cyclists, there are 5 difficult routes available. The Ohis Railway Viaduct – Old railroad loop from Guise is a demanding 83.6 km trail with over 500 meters of elevation gain, offering a significant challenge and rewarding views.
The routes in Grand-Verly are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 60 reviews. Cyclists often praise the diverse landscapes, from winding rivers to forested areas, and the variety of paths that cater to different skill levels, including former railway lines and canal towpaths.
Many of the touring cycling routes around Grand-Verly are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. For example, the Bras de l'Oise Trail – Familistère of Guise loop from Guise offers a 50.7 km circular journey through the Oise River valley.
The Aisne department, where Grand-Verly is located, generally offers pleasant cycling conditions from spring through early autumn. During these seasons, the weather is typically mild, and the natural landscapes, including the bocages and forests, are at their most vibrant. It's always advisable to check local weather forecasts before your ride.
Absolutely, the majority of routes around Grand-Verly, 32 in total, are classified as moderate. A popular choice is the Lavoir de Malzy – Old Marly-sur-Oise Station loop from Guise, a 35.6 km path that passes by historical sites and offers a balanced cycling experience.
Yes, the region is characterized by its winding rivers and canals. Routes often follow the Aisne and Oise rivers, as well as canals like the Canal de la Sambre à l'Oise. These paths provide scenic, often flat, cycling opportunities. The Familistère of Guise – Path Along the Oise River loop from Noyales is a great example, showcasing the beauty of the river landscape.
